13. (1) The Council may, by instrument in writing, make a measure, to be known as a national environment protection measure that relates to any 1 or more of the following:
(a) ambient air quality;
(b) ambient marine, estuarine and freshwater quality;
(c) the protection of amenity in relation to noise (but only if differences in environmental requirements relating to noise would have an adverse effect on national markets for goods and services);
(d) general guidelines for the assessment of site contamination;
(e) environment impacts associated with hazardous wastes;
(f) the re-use and recycling of used materials;
(g) except as provided in subsection (2), motor vehicle noise and emissions.
(2) Noise and emission standards relating to the design construction and technical characteristics of new and in-service motor vehicles may only—
(a) be developed and agreed in conjunction with the National Road Transport Commission; and
(b) be determined in accordance with the National Road Transport Commission Act 1991 of the Commonwealth and, where appropriate, the Motor Vehicle Standards Act 1989 of the Commonwealth.
(3) National environment protection measures shall each comprise any 1 or more of the following:
(a) a national environment protection standard;
(b) a national environment protection goal;
(c) a national environment protection guideline;
(d) a national environment protection protocol.
